NCAAB: Reports: Southern Illinois firing coach Bryan Mullins after 5 seasons

Southern Illinois plans to fire head coach Bryan Mullins after five seasons, according to multiple reports.

Mullins was 86-68 with the Salukis and also played point guard for the university prior to his coaching career. He was third in the Missouri Valley Conference coach of the year voting announced earlier this week.

Mullins won 42 games the past two seasons. Southern Illinois blew a late lead to UIC in the Missouri Valley Conference tournament on Thursday night in a game that likely sealed his fate.
